The Evolution of Holographic Technology

Holographic technology is moving beyond science fiction and becoming a real-world innovation with applications in communication, education, healthcare, entertainment, and business.

By creating three-dimensional visual projections, holographic systems offer new ways for people to interact with digital information in a more immersive and intuitive manner.

1. What Is Holographic Technology?

Holographic technology uses light-based projection systems to create three-dimensional images that appear to exist in physical space.

  • 3D visual projections
  • Interactive digital displays
  • Advanced light manipulation
  • Immersive user experiences

Unlike traditional screens, holograms provide depth and spatial visualization.

4. Healthcare Innovations

Medical professionals are finding valuable uses for holographic systems.

  • 3D medical imaging
  • Surgical planning
  • Patient education
  • Advanced diagnostic visualization

These applications can improve understanding and treatment planning.

7. Current Challenges

Several obstacles still limit widespread adoption.

  • High implementation costs
  • Complex hardware requirements
  • Energy consumption concerns
  • Technical scalability issues

Researchers continue working to improve affordability and performance.
